Most dr. write either zeros or plano for an eye that does not have the need for correction.

The 00 is the sphere but I would not know why it would have 00. I have not worn contacts in a while but I did when the disposables first came out and it use to say sphere on the box where yours has 00. BC is for base curve.
Edit I may not understand your question, is this on the prescription or on the box? Is your vision the same in both eyes? It could mean that both eyes is -2.50. I use to work for an optician and things have probably changed since 1996 and I have forgot a lot of things I use to know.
You should call your eye doctor and ask what your prescription is. I am guessing the 00 is either OU (means both eyes) or OD (means right eye) but if it is OD it doesn’t say what your left eye is. Your best bet is to call the office to verify it so you don’t order the wrong power.
